Summary
Allstaff Warehouse Division are delighted to bring to the market the role of Assistant Warehouse Manager for company based near Inchinnan, Renfrewshire. This is a full time permanent role. The hours are Monday to Thursday 8:30 am – 5:00 pm; Friday 8:30 am – 4:00 pm (45-minute break)
Role Overview
As Assistant Warehouse Manager, you will support the Warehouse Manager in delivering the safe, efficient and effective day-to-day operation of a fast-paced warehouse environment. You will oversee daily warehouse activities, supervise and develop the warehouse team, and ensure operational targets are achieved while maintaining high standards of health and safety, quality, stock accuracy and customer service.
You will deputise for the Warehouse Manager when required, providing leadership and ensuring continuity of operations while driving a culture of continuous improvement and operational excellence.
Key Responsibilities
Support the day-to-day management of warehouse operations, ensuring goods are received, stored and dispatched efficiently.
Supervise warehouse activities including goods-in, picking, packing, stock control and customer returns while maintaining high levels of accuracy.
Ensure compliance with Health & Safety procedures, warehouse standards and company policies.
Maintain accurate inventory through regular cycle counts and effective use of the Warehouse Management System (WMS).
Monitor operational performance against KPIs and support continuous improvement initiatives.
Liaise with internal departments to ensure production and customer requirements are met.
Prepare operational reports and deliver team briefings as required.
Support audits, warehouse documentation and reporting.
Deputise for the Warehouse Manager during periods of absence.
